Definitions:

Electroconvulsive Therapy

A medical treatment involving electrical stimulation of the brain under anesthesia, typically used for severe depression.

Repetitive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ation

A non-invasive procedure that uses magnetic fields to stimulate nerve cells in the brain to treat depression and other conditions.

Seizures

Abrupt involuntary electrical activity in the brain leading to alterations in actions, physical movements, emotions, and awareness levels.

Dual-action Drugs

Medications designed to target multiple pathways or mechanisms of disease simultaneously, often to improve efficacy or reduce side effects.
